Warranty and Return Policy

Warranty
The Highland Hornpipe is fully warranted against any defects in material or workmanship for 6 months from the date of shipping. In the event of such defects, an instrument will be either replaced or repaired to its full functional and cosmetic state with shipping costs paid by us. Please see details below on the procedure for returning an instrument.

Some things not covered by this warranty are:

  • Reed failure
  • Mouthpiece wear
  • Threading wear in ligatures
  • Plating wear on bell
  • Cosmetic changes arising from normal use (scratches etc.)
  • Damage due to impact, undue pressure, extremes in temperature, attempted repair or modification

Return Policy
Please read this entire return policy and then contact us before attempting to make a return.

Aside from the warranty outlined above, items may be returned within 21 days from the date of shipping. A refund, minus the costs of shipping, reeds and mouthpiece (which must be considered used) will be issued through PayPal only. In cases where the original payment was made using PayPal, there is a further deduction of 3% of the total payment which is claimed by PayPal in the original transaction. Please contact us for exact amounts.

Returns, warranty or otherwise, must be made using regular postal service “Expedited” or equivalent (Air Mail outside of North America). Returns made by independent couriers (UPS, FedEx etc.) will not be accepted due to the brokerage fees associated with them.

Items must be properly packaged and be received in the same condition as when they were shipped, unless returning under warranty. All customs declaration forms must clearly indicate “returning for repair, exchange” or equivalent. Items returned without this clearly indicated will not be accepted because of undue customs and duty charges.
